Heart Cap Sans Monogram Font: Bold Type with a Soft Touch

Finding a typeface that balances structural integrity with genuine warmth can be a challenge in modern typography. Many display fonts lean too heavily into aggressive geometric shapes, while others sacrifice legibility for stylistic flair. The Heart Cap Sans Monogram Font - Medium occupies a unique middle ground, offering a high-impact, uppercase block aesthetic softened by a charming heart accent. This isn't just another creative font; it is a specialized tool designed for logo design, packaging design, and brand identity projects that require a personality that is both sturdy and affectionate.

Visually, the typeface relies on a dual-texture design that mimics high-end embroidery. The core of each letter utilizes a solid, fill-stitch structure, providing the heavy visual weight necessary for headlines and monograms. Overlaying this is a crisp, clean satin stitch border. This creates a subtle texture that adds dimension without cluttering the canvas. The defining feature—the heart integrated into the top of every letter—serves as a consistent ornamental element. It transforms standard sans-serif characters into something distinctly memorable, making it a premium font choice for designers looking to evoke feelings of love, care, and craftsmanship.

Strategic Applications for Brand Identity and Marketing

When deploying Heart Cap Sans Monogram Font - Medium, context is everything. Because of its decorative nature, it functions best as a display font rather than a body text solution. It shines brightest in environments where short bursts of text need to make an immediate emotional impact.

1. Apparel and Varsity Gear
The font’s construction pays homage to traditional letterman jackets and collegiate styling. The bold, blocky nature ensures that text remains legible on the move, while the heart accents soften the "tough guy" vibe often associated with varsity fonts. It is an excellent choice for children’s apparel, Valentine's Day sweatshirts, or school spirit wear where the tone needs to be inclusive and spirited.

2. Personalized Products and Packaging
For entrepreneurs in the e-commerce space, specifically those selling personalized tote bags, mugs, or gift boxes, this font offers a distinct advantage. The monogram style suggests high-value, custom work. In packaging design, using this font for initials or short phrases like "Made with Love" can elevate a generic product into a perceived luxury item. It bridges the gap between a sans serif font readability and a script font charm.

3. Digital Assets and Web Design
In the realm of web design and social media graphics, standing out in a crowded feed is essential. This typeface works well for Instagram headers, sale banners, or podcast cover art. However, designers should be mindful of scale. On mobile screens, the heart details need to be large enough to register clearly; otherwise, the text may look like a standard, heavy sans-serif.

Technical Considerations: Pairing and Readability

Integrating a specialized creative font into a broader layout requires a disciplined approach to visual hierarchy. The personality of Heart Cap Sans Monogram Font - Medium is strong, so it can easily overpower a layout if used incorrectly.

Choosing the Right Partner
To maintain balance, pair this display font with a neutral, highly legible typeface for body copy. A clean sans serif font like Open Sans or Montserrat works well for modern, minimal designs. Alternatively, pairing it with a traditional serif font can create a sophisticated, editorial contrast suitable for wedding invitations or boutique branding. Avoid pairing it with other decorative, handwritten font styles, as this will create visual noise and confuse the reader.

Design Observations and Practical Recommendations

From a design perspective, the "Medium" weight of this typeface is a strategic sweet spot. A "Bold" weight might have made the heart accents look cramped, while a "Light" weight would have lost the sturdy, fill-stitch aesthetic. The Medium weight ensures that the characters feel substantial—a key requirement for logo design and merchandise that undergoes washing and wear.

When using Heart Cap Sans Monogram Font - Medium for monograms, consider the spacing. Because the heart accents sit atop the letters, you may need to increase the leading (line spacing) slightly if stacking multiple lines of text. This prevents the hearts from touching the ascenders of the text below, ensuring the design remains crisp.

Color application also plays a role in maximizing the font's potential. The "satin stitch" effect comes alive with slight gradients or high-contrast solid colors. For brand identity work, try using the font in a monochromatic scheme (e.g., dark red on a light pink background) to emphasize the texture, or use a stark white against a dark background for a modern, pop-art feel.
